Andrew is financing a condominium for $543,000. He gets a 30-year, fixed rate mortgage with a rate of 5.475%. How much interest

will he pay over the life of his loan? Round to the nearest dollar

Answer:

$563 850

Step-by-step explanation:

A. <em>Monthly payment </em>

The formula for the monthly payment (P) on a loan of A dollars that is paid back in equal monthly payments over n months, at an annual interest rate of i % is

P = A(\frac{i}{1-(1+i)^{-n}})  

<em>Data: </em>

We must express the interest rate on a monthly basis.

i = 5.475 %/yr = 0.456 25 %/mo = 0.004 5625

A = $543 000

n = 360 mo

<em>Calculation: </em>

P = 543 000(\frac{0.004 5625}{1-(1+0.004 5625)^{-360}})  

P = \frac{2477.34}{{1- {1.004 5625}}^{-360}}

P = \frac{2477.34}{1 - 0.194 220}  

P = \frac{2477.34}{0.805 780}  

P = $3074.583

B. <em>Total Payment (T) </em>

T = nP

T = 360 × 3074.583

T = $1 106 850

C. <em>Total Interest (I) </em>

I = T – A

I = 1 106 850 – 543 000

I = $563 850

Andrew's total interest is $563 850.
